How to fill out concrete safety manager experience

How to fill out concrete safety manager experience:
01
Clearly state your job title as a concrete safety manager and specify the time period during which you worked in this role.
02
Provide a brief overview of your responsibilities as a concrete safety manager. Mention any key projects or initiatives you were involved in, as well as any specific safety protocols you implemented or enforced.
03
Highlight your accomplishments and achievements in improving safety measures and reducing incidents or accidents on construction sites. Include any certifications or training programs you completed related to concrete safety management.
04
Discuss your experience in overseeing and conducting safety inspections, hazard assessments, and incident investigations. Mention any strategies or protocols you used to ensure compliance with safety regulations and standards.
05
Describe your communication and leadership skills in managing a team and collaborating with different stakeholders such as construction workers, contractors, and senior management. Emphasize your ability to effectively communicate and enforce safety policies and procedures.
06
Provide examples of problem-solving skills and your ability to handle emergency situations related to concrete safety. Describe any instances where you successfully resolved safety issues or implemented preventative measures.
07
Mention any relevant software or tools you utilized for safety management, such as safety management systems or incident reporting software.
08
Emphasize your commitment to ongoing professional development in the field of concrete safety management, such as attending conferences, workshops, or obtaining additional certifications.
